The Official Jannock views on boating the Lee and Stort way :-
Likes.
A broad deep waterway with a variety of scenery.
Leaving the gates open as you leave a lock.
Having to slow down to 4 MPH to pass moored boats (official sign at Hertford 
lock)

Dislikes.
Following someone else who us enjoying leaving the gates open.
Very heavy lock gates with loose, cranked balance beams.
